Choose Glean if

  • Large enterprises needing to unify search across Slack, Google Drive, Salesforce, and 100+ other apps
  • Knowledge management for fast-growing companies where finding institutional knowledge is a daily bottleneck
  • Executives and analysts who need to surface insights across fragmented data sources without asking IT for help

Choose Nabla if

  • Physicians and clinicians who spend more time on notes than with patients
  • Healthcare organizations integrated with Epic or athenahealth looking to automate structured documentation
  • Medical practices that need HIPAA-grade AI they can actually trust with patient conversations

Pricing

Glean
Enterprise-only pricing with no free tier — budget for a significant contract negotiation; best suited for organizations with 500+ employees who can absorb the spend.
Nabla
Paid plans starting around $119/month with a free tier available — unusually accessible pricing for a healthcare AI tool, especially given the compliance overhead it replaces.

The verdict

Glean is the enterprise search platform that ambitious CIOs dream about: 100+ native integrations, a zero-trust security architecture, and the kind of funding trajectory that signals it won't disappear overnight. It's genuinely powerful for knowledge-intensive organizations tired of information living in silos. Nabla, meanwhile, is purpose-built for one of the most painful workflows in professional life — clinical documentation — and it executes with rare precision, earning trust from 85,000+ clinicians and hospital systems like CVS Health through rigorous certifications and an explicit no-patient-data-training policy. The meaningful difference is focus. Glean is horizontal infrastructure for enterprise knowledge work; Nabla is a vertical solution for a single, critical use case. Glean's weaknesses show up in pricing opacity and occasional accuracy gaps on complex queries. Nabla's limitations are narrower — modest API documentation depth and a thinner developer ecosystem — but neither matters much to a busy physician who just wants accurate notes. If you run a multi-department enterprise fighting information chaos, Glean is your tool. If you're in healthcare — whether you're a solo practitioner or a health system CTO — Nabla is one of the clearest ROI decisions in AI right now. They're not really competitors; they just happen to share a category label.
